Output 3704195c4de0ce5fed6e373c4cf8a559582a435f25a988a9fffb7eeb50962f24:7

value
1981086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13bc5d6ec2c90396af879528ca7c7ed3c91b7873 OP_EQUAL
address
33VNR1thU8i7NafVcMyujbu7yunWSbJJ12
transaction
3704195c4de0ce5fed6e373c4cf8a559582a435f25a988a9fffb7eeb50962f24
spent
true